发明名称 MANUALLY TEARABLE WOVEN ADHESIVE TAPE WITH HIGH ABRASION RESISTANCE AND NOISE DAMPING, AND METHOD OF MAKING SAME
摘要 A highly abrasion-resistant technical adhesive tape rolled into an adhesive tape roll includes a strip-shaped double-layer substrate with a pressure-sensitive adhesive coating on one side The substrate includes a first fabric layer, and a second fabric layer firmly connected to each other over the entire surface by an adhesive connection layer. An adhesive tape of this type acts in a noise-damping manner and is easily processable both manually and by machine because the fabric of the first textile layer and the fabric of the second textile layer each have a basis weight of 50 g/m2 to 300 g/m2. The adhesive connection layer has a basis weight of 50 g/m2 to 300 g/m2. The adhesive tape has a thickness (D) of at least 0.5 mm. At least one tape edge has a pattern deviating from a straight line formed by a separating process.

主权项 1. Highly abrasion-resistant technical adhesive tape, in particular an adhesive tape which can be rolled into an adhesive tape roll, preferably a cable winding tape, comprising a strip-shaped double-layer substrate with a pressure-sensitive adhesive coating on one side,a first textile layer composed of a fabric anda second textile layer composed of a fabric,the first and second textile layers being firmly connected to each other over the entire surface by an adhesive connection layer, wherein the fabric of the first textile layer and the fabric of the second textile layer each have a basis weight in the range from 50 g/m2 to 300 g/m2, wherein the adhesive connection layer has a basis weight in the range from 50 g/m2 to 300 g/m2, and wherein the adhesive tape has a thickness of at least 0.50 mm and at least one tape edge is shaped as a pattern deviating from a straight line, which is structured using a separating process.
